My name is Sandeep Kaur and I belong to sikh faith. I migrated to Australia a few  ears back and uh I am working as a registered nurse for a few years in the community.

Feeling at home for me means practicing siki which is my faith and engaging in the simron which is remembrance of divine practicing sewak which is selfless uh service uh and working to help others and engaging with the sangat which is the spiritual community that is really important for me and I think that's what feeling at home means to me. So City of Melton gives me a feeling of home especially being a migrant and not missing my home and I have been given given opportunities to practice my religion freely which is obviously of utmost importance to me so I contribute to Melton feeling like home to me by providing my own services to the community so I am very actively engaged in the local community connecting with the neighbors and making relationships and supporting utilizing my nursing skills and wherever people need help I just go and help them especially in the Sikh Temple. Everybody calls me whenever they need first aid or a nurse.

City of Melton is my home your home and it's our home.
